Computational Graph Theory edited by Gottfried Tinhofer, Ernst Mayr, Hartmut Noltemeier, Maciej M. Syslo.

One ofthe most important aspects in research fields where mathematics is "applied is the construction of a formal model of a real system. As for structural relations, graphs have turned out to provide the most appropriate tool for setting up the mathematical model. This is certainly one of the...
